The Faculty of Arts (University of Brighton) is the oldest faculty of the university, its history can traced back to 1859 when the original Brighton School of Art opened its doors. In 2009 it took its new name, replacing the former "Faculty of Arts & Architecture". Subject areas offer study in arts, design and humanities, from short courses, undergraduate level, taught postgraduate and research degrees, MPhil and PhD. Rottingdean Drama Society has been going strong for over half a century, performing plays to entertain not only the people of Rottingdean but ever-widening audiences in Brighton and surrounding areas. The Society's aim is to present a balanced program each year, including great classics, costume dramas, contemporary plays, comedies and pantomimes. The Society was founded in 1948 and aims to perform three plays and a pantomime each year at the Rottingdean Village Hall. High standards are sought…
